- The distance between Visakhapatnam, India and Afyon, Turkey is approximately 5,583 km or 3,469 mi.
- To reach Visakhapatnam in this distance one would set out from Afyon bearing 99.2°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Visakhapatnam bearing 126.1° or SE .
- Visakhapatnam has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Afyon has a Mediterranean warm climate (Csb).
- Visakhapatnam is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ome whereas Afyon is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 17.4 °C (31.3°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13 °C (23.4°F) less in Visakhapatnam.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 556.4 mm (21.9 in) more which is equivalent to 556.4 l/m² (13.66 US gal/ft²) or 5,564,000 l/ha (594,829 US gal/ac) more. About 2 2/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 19.1° higher in Visakhapatnam than in Afyon.
